Trump ban financial aid to Harvard:
Trump’s administration ordered Harvard to accept his new policies. The US government deduced a new policy for Harvard University. It asked the university’s administration to concede these policies; otherwise face economic loss. Trump has alleged Harvard’s involvement in spreading anti-semitism and provoking people towards extremism.
The US Education Department Secretary Linda McMahon wrote a letter to Harvard’s administration. In a letter, she said that the university should deal with anti-semitism within the university. Moreover, it should also reconsider its policies regarding racial differences among people. She also wrote that the university will no longer use government financial grants due to not fulfilling the government’s new policies.
Harvard’s response:
Upon receiving a letter from the Educational Secretary, Harvard University issued a statement in which it is clearly stated that the university will not blindly follow Trump’s policies. As per the university, these policies are meant to impose illegal control over the university. Moreover, the halt of the finances is also an attempt by the Trump administration to threaten the institution.
Trump’s strategies raised legal concerns over the matter and required the attention of the stakeholders on the matter. Harvard said that Trump’s tactics are a direct attack on the freedom of thought, speech and action in an academic career. Harvard stated that Trump’s actions should be meticulously observed. The fund’s blockage in the research area may be a serious threat to medicine as many people’s lives are at stake. These precious lives want treatment, and it could not happen without authentic studies that require financial grants from the government.
